UXO LAO – CMAC SUCCESSFUL COMPLETED THE FOURTH ON-THE-JOB-TRAINING
The fourth theme of exchange focused on “Technology Application and Methodology Development; Survey and Clearance and SOP” and was carried out through four-weeks-on-the-job-training, including two weeks in Cambodia and two weeks in Lao PDR
There were 11 participants attending the whole course of four-week on-the-job-training, 5 for CMAC and 6 for UXO Lao and they are working core persons who are working in operation sections in CMAC and UXO Lao Headquarters and Provincial offices/Demining units.
The first session took place from 24th April – 5th June 2016 at CMAC Headquarters in Phnom Penh, Demining Unit 5 and UXO site visit in Kompong Cham province, Technical Institute of Mine Action and Harvesting Program Site in Kompong Chhnang province. The second session in Laos took place from 22nd May – 02nd June 2016 at UXO Lao Headquarters in Vientiane and Xiengkhuang Province.
In addition to the training program, both sides organized for city sightseeing on weekends of the first week of training, participants were given a chance to visit various tourist and historical sites in Siem Reap province, Vientiane capital and Xiengkhuang province.
On the last day, all training participants had share what they have gained from four-week on-the-job-training with UXO Lao and CMAC management, along with Senior representatives of JICA Lao office and representative from JICA Cambodia office. At the end of the closing ceremony, certificates of completion were distributed to all training participants, handed-over by UXO Lao Director Mr. Thiphasone SOUKHATHAMMAVONG, and H.E. Mr. Ek BOLIN, Director of Support and Human Resource of CMAC and Mr. Shunsuke SAKUDO, Senior Representative of JICA in Lao PDR at UXO Lao Headquarter.

Her Majesty Queen Mathilde of Belgium visited UXO Lao in Champasak province
On 23 February 2017, Her Majesty Queen Mathilde of Belgium, accompanied by her delegations paid a visit to UXO Lao in Champasak province.
During this visit, Her Majesty Queen Mathilde of Belgium visited mine risk education teams in Nongsai village, Bachieng district, Champasak province and was briefed by UXO Lao Director Mr. Thiphasone Soukhathammavong on UXO Lao operation in Lao PDR, detailing UXO Lao’s achievement since its establishment in 1996 and mine risk education operation.
Mr. Thiphasone highly valuated on this visit of Her Majesty Queen Mathilde of Belgium and also expressed his highly thanks to the government of Belgium for continuous support on UXO clearance in Lao PDR.
The Deputy Assistant Secretary of State for Southeast Asia of U.S Department of State visited UXO Lao’s Clearance Site in Xieng Khouang
On 16 January 2017, the Deputy Assistant Secretary of State for Southeast Asia of the U.S Department of State. W. Patrick Murphy visited UXO Lao’s clearance site in Phou Houm village, Pek, district, Xieng Khuang Province.
Mr. Murphy and his team was briefed by UXO Lao’s Provincial Coordinator, Mr. Kingphet Phimmavong on the site information, including progress so far since the team began to work on the site in Mid-December 2016 and expected to complete the site by Mid-March 2017.
In addition, UXO Lao Director, Mr. Thiphasone Soukhathammavong also explaining about “UXO Lao’s New Concept of Operations”, particularly on the new survey and clearance which now focusing on an evidence based.
UXO Lao thanked the Deputy Assistant Secretary for visiting the site.
New US Ambassador paid a visit to UXO Lao’s Technical Survey Site in Savannakhet Province
On 4 November 2016, the new US Ambassador to the Lao PDR, Ms. Rena Bitter, paid a visit to a UXO Lao technical survey (TS) site in Tam Louang village, Nong district, Savannakhet province.
Ambassador Bitter was able to observe the field base team operating in the site to survey and generate the boundary of UXO contamination, established as Confirmed Hazardous Area (CHA), and logged for later clearance.
She was briefed by the TS team leader Mr. Chonevilay SOULINTHONG at the start of her visit. The team had begun working on the site on 31 October 2016, with five cluster munitions or bombies (type BLU 26) found so far. Some parts of the site are covered by dense jungle which causes problems for the team. The team leader said that this could be helped by having a vegetation-cutting team to support the work. This would increase the pace of the survey and clearance.
Before leaving the site, the Ambassador was given the chance to activate the detonation of all five cluster bombs that the team found on that day (see picture).
